The Nuts and Bolts of System Costs
Breaking down quotes isn’t rocket science, but you’ll need to understand three key components:
1. Solar Panels That Actually Work in Cloudy Weather
New bifacial panels generate power from both sides – perfect for Seattle’s "sunny" days. Pro tip: The 2024 SolarTech Conference revealed these can boost output by 27% during dawn/dusk hours[10].
2. Batteries That Outlast Your Pet Goldfish
- Lithium-ion: The iPhone of batteries (8-12 year lifespan)
- Flow batteries: Industrial-grade juice boxes (20+ years)
- Saltwater batteries: Eco-friendly but bulkier

3. The Invisible Costs Everyone Forgets
That quote might not include:
- Smart energy management software subscriptions
- Fire department permits for battery storage
- Wi-Fi upgrades for system monitoring
Real-World Savings: From Suburbs to Skyscrapers
Let’s crunch numbers from actual 2024 installations:
Case Study #1: The Arizona Smart Home
The Johnson family paid $18,700 after tax credits for:
- 6.5 kW solar array
- 10 kWh battery storage
- Time-of-use rate optimization
Result: Their $280/month power bill transformed into a $12/month grid maintenance fee.

Getting Quotes That Don’t Lie
Three questions to ask every installer:
- "What’s your duck curve mitigation strategy?" (If they blink, walk away)
- "Can you show real performance data for similar installations?"
- "What’s included in your ‘grid-tie compliance’ fee?"
